Leadership Review Briefing — Orvessa Pilot Programme

Board summary: churn in the Orvessa home-monitoring pilot hit 11% in month three, above our 8% comfort line. Exit interviews point to setup friction, not pricing. Fixes are in testing and early signs look decent. Rollout timing stays under review. Our revised commercial assumptions follow below.

management briefing: Only 7 of the 120 pilot accounts renewed Ralael, so a churn review is set for January 1.

## Tuning

The receipt mailer (Almsgate) batches donation receipts and sends through the Thornquay relay. On-call: if the queue backs up, resist the urge to crank batch size — the relay rate-limits per connection, and bigger batches just mean bigger retries. Scale worker count first, then shorten the flush interval. Dedupe window must stay longer than the retry horizon or donors get duplicate receipts, which generates tickets. All knobs live in one place and are read at worker start. Current production values follow.

tuning table, kajop-yafof:
QUOTAS = {
    "wenath": 10,
    "ulaael": 5,
}

Subject: Hiring Freeze — Coastal Systems Division

Team,

Effective Monday, all open requisitions in the Coastal Systems division at Varnholt Industries are frozen through quarter-end. Backfills require CFO sign-off; contractor extensions are capped at 60 days. Finance should reflect the freeze in the revised headcount forecast and flag any committed offers already extended. Payroll accruals stay unchanged until the forecast is rebaselined. The rationale connects directly to the plan outlined below.

management briefing: Only 33 of the 205 pilot accounts renewed Kasath, so a churn review is set for October 17. Weniusek Logistics is in early talks to buy Holethax Freight for about $345.6 million.

**Q: Do I need idempotency keys on payment retries?**

Yes. Always. Paylattice deduplicates on the key, not the payload. Reuse the same key for every retry of one charge; new charge, new key. Keys expire after 48 hours. Don't generate keys client-side from timestamps — collisions have happened. If a retry storm locks the merchant ledger, you'll need to unlock it through the Paylattice recovery console, which asks for the ledger passphrase given below.

recovery phrase for fahog-yahif: wenael-fraox